Lets compare vitamin content per 1 kilogram of Canned Mixed Vegetables with Liquids vs Oranges with Peel :
- 1 kg of Raw Oranges with Peel contains 2.9 times more Vitamin B1, 1.3 times more Vitamin B2, 2.9 times more Vitamin B5, 1.7 times more Vitamin B9 and 18.7 times more Vitamin C than Canned Mixed Vegetables Solids and Liquids.
- Both Canned Mixed Vegetables with Liquids and Oranges with Peel provide similar amounts of Vitamin B3 and Vitamin B6 per one kilogram.
- Both Canned Mixed Vegetables Solids and Liquids as well as Raw Oranges with Peel have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 in one kilogram.
Comparing minerals per 1 kilogram for Canned Mixed Vegetables with Liquids vs Oranges with Peel :
- 1 kilogram of Canned Mixed Vegetables with Liquids has 1.8 times more Copper, 1.7 times more Phosphorus, 112 times more Sodium and 4.6 times more Zinc than Oranges with Peel .
- While 1 kg of Raw Oranges with Peel contains 3.3 times more Calcium and 1.4 times more Potassium than Canned Mixed Vegetables Solids and Liquids.
- Both Canned Mixed Vegetables with Liquids and Oranges with Peel contain similar levels of Iron, Magnesium and Water per one kilogram.
